Effect of Diffusion on Laser Induced Breakdown of Gases.

Abstract

A variational method has been developed to account for the effect of diffusion on laser induced breakdown. The method is applicable for arbitrary distributions of intensity in the focal volume. It has been specifically applied to the calculation of breakdown for Gaussian spots, and found to yield breakdown intensities differing by nearly a factor of 2 from calculations employing simplified diffusion models.
